Can you refuse a deposition in texas?

In Texas, a party to a lawsuit generally cannot refuse to participate in a deposition if properly served with a notice to do so. Failing to attend a deposition could lead to legal consequences such as being held in contempt of court. However, there are limited circumstances where a deposition can be challenged or restricted through a court order.

Do you have to appear for a deposition?

Yes, individuals may be required to appear for a deposition if they are served with a subpoena. It is a legal process where a person provides sworn testimony under oath as part of the discovery phase in a civil lawsuit. Failure to appear when summoned can result in legal consequences.
